About the Project


The main architectural feature of the office center was the ceiling of the first and subsequent floors, which extended beyond the foundation by 1.7-2.2 m, forming a console.

The console was reinforced with reinforced concrete beams, due to which the thickness of the ceiling varied from 20 to 65 cm, depending on the zone.

An additional design challenge was the inability to place the console posts on a solid concrete base – special additional equipment was required to evenly distribute the load from concreting to the soil.

Challenges

Formation of massive consoles protruding beyond the foundation by 1.7-2.2 m. Due to the reinforcement of these zones with reinforced concrete beams, the thickness of the floor had sharp differences from 20 to 65 cm, which created complex uneven loads. The main problem was the lack of a solid concrete base under the protruding elements: the formwork posts had to be supported directly on the ground, which required the development of a special equipment arrangement scheme to safely distribute the significant weight of fresh concrete and prevent the slightest subsidence of the supports.

Our solutions

Engineering solution for soil load distribution

Since the console posts could not rest on a solid concrete base, the Budhab engineering department proposed a solution using additional equipment to evenly distribute the load from the concreting onto the soil, which made it impossible for the structure to sink and deform during pouring.

Calculation of the layout scheme

We designed a formwork layout scheme taking into account the variable thickness of the floor from 20 to 65 cm and reinforced reinforced concrete console beams — for a convenient and safe pouring procedure.
